I'm trying to make myself an adapter for repairing (or, at least, having a look) at the output board of an Agilent/HP E4432B RF Signal Generator. For this purpose, I have to make three ribbon cables with adequate connectors and a few RF cables. Although I have already ordered SMB pigtails (because I thought it was SMB)-- once the pigtails arrived here I saw immediately it's different. I have looked at SMP (because these are specifically available for PCB-interconnects) but found that the outer dimensions would not fit. Same goes for MCX or MMCX. It's not threaded so SMA is out at first sight. SMC is also threaded, but otherwise the dimensions would look good. What kind of exotic connector was used here by Agilent? Does anybody know?
Anyway, in the hope somebody can give me a hint what kind of connector this is, I'm posting the images here. The outer diameter of the jack (image #1) is about 3.9mm (approx. 0.15in).

The correct search term would be Combo-D rather that Sub-D. That is what most people call the Sub-D variants which can accommodate High-current, HV or coaxial RF contacts in addition to normal 22D contacts. they are made (among others) by ITT Cannon, FCI (full range), but some Coax connector companies (like Pasternack) make only the contacts, while some Sub-D producers make the Combo-D bodies, but no RF contacts. But basically, Combo-D is Combo-D.
Enclosed you find the related pages from a older version of the Cannon MASB, which is a very handy guide for MilAero-connectors. they also give pointers to other, commercial documents therein.
I think those contacts do come under Mil-C-39029 or a related spec, but I have to dig the designation out.
Oh, here they are:
Bin codes 432/433/434/435 (but there could be more), Positioner for the small Mil-crimp tool (..) would be Daniels KS32-1 for the center contact, Insert/tool for the outer one (screen) is special (I might find more later)
Anyway, the civvie-spec contacts might use differen crimp styles and different tools. They are only required to be compatible with the applicable counterpart as used in the combo-D series (like the cheap stamped Sub-D contacts have to work with the machined ones).
Important: for making adaptors, there are additional parts that can be used. The coaxial 50 \$\Omega\$-inserts from other Mil-series (circular or rectangular) or the coax inserts from the VG-Leiste can be used, as it is only the FRONT GEOMETRY (where they mate) which concerns you. The retaining geometry, where the contact is held to the body is not of concern for most adaptors. So ask the surplus dealer of your choice.
For example, I have direct adaptors (to SMA), but I also have some which are made of the original contacts minus the retaining ring, so that I can access one or more Combo-D coax lines while maintaining the remainder of the connections. But in your case, the remainder does not exist, as only the coax contacts are there and no Combo-D shell.

Is it not a 75 ohm version of the connector? Some connectors like the N ones have bigger pin diameter on its 75 ohm one compared to the 50 ohm. If you mate the two, you will obviously damage them.
-
75 \$\Omega\$ contacts for combo-D exist, they are often used for analogue video connections. Maybe worth a try.
